Program Analysis
Graduates of the Physiology, Pathology and Related Sciences program at The University of Montana earn less than the national average one year after graduation. The average salary for graduates is $32,671, while the national average is $33,691.
The program has a debt-to-earnings ratio of zero. The graduates have no debt.
The University of Montana program graduates 93 students per year. Five-year earnings data is unavailable.
